Great place to enjoy the outdoors. At the bottom of Uphill Rd. there are about 8 parking spaces for those that want to walk to the Overlook. From there to the top is about 1.5 mi. of gradual incline. The view of the downtown and S. Indiana is nice on a clear day. 3 mile round trip walk is nice and if youre up for it, the walk around the park at the lower level is another good walk.

A great park to take the family. It has golf course, horseback trails, trails, the amphitheater, basketball courts. You can see downtown from the overlook. You can walk or run around the park. There is aleays something going on there, especially from spring through fall.
